Transaction 27841b4e59ce46166350b73224b48b8af77d45567c787e4abcf6c967391a4066
1 Input
2 Outputs
- 27841b4e59ce46166350b73224b48b8af77d45567c787e4abcf6c967391a4066:0
- 27841b4e59ce46166350b73224b48b8af77d45567c787e4abcf6c967391a4066:1
value 74102022
address 14FeWaV89qFoWCVxVfACZqM5iiGooXKMSm
value 363405730
address 1EcPAVJcsAhTh7wEoNWiLHKdmoggv6d6id